Caldera has officially launched the Metalayer Token Launcher, the first no-code solution supporting cross-chain token deployment. It provides project teams with a suite of code-free token issuance tools, enabling rapid creation and deployment of MetaTokens, further lowering the technical barriers to launching on-chain economic systems and asset issuance.

The Metalayer Token Launcher significantly simplifies the token issuance process. Users only need to set the token name, total supply, and add a Treasury wallet address to complete token creation and deployment within minutes, without writing smart contracts or performing complex technical configurations. This allows projects to launch their on-chain economic systems more quickly.

In the initial phase, the Metalayer Token Launcher will support the Arbitrum and Ethereum ecosystems, with near real-time cross-chain bridging between the two chains. Each token created through Metalayer will come with an independent cross-chain bridge page, making asset transfers between different chains more convenient and efficient while reducing the cost and complexity of cross-chain operations.

The core goal of Metalayer is to productize and modularize on-chain economic infrastructure, enabling project teams to launch their token systems and economic models at lower costs and with higher efficiency. In the future, the Metalayer Token Launcher will gradually support more blockchain networks, further expanding cross-chain asset issuance and circulation scenarios.

With the launch of the Metalayer Token Launcher, Caldera continues to enhance its Metalayer ecosystem infrastructure, making token creation, cross-chain circulation, and on-chain economic system setup simpler, more flexible, and more efficient.

Aave Is Surrendering the Throne of DeFi Lending Due to Its Own Stupidity

Aave, a leading DeFi lending protocol, is facing a severe crisis and losing its dominant market position due to its poor handling of a recent security incident. The crisis began when Kelp DAO suffered a hack resulting in a loss of $292 million in rsETH. In the aftermath, approximately $17.2 billion in funds flowed out of Aave as user panic escalated. The article criticizes Aave's crisis management as "extremely foolish." Instead of promptly offering reassurance or committing to cover the potential bad debt—estimated between $123.7 million and $230.1 million, which Aave could have afforded—the protocol initially deflected blame, emphasizing that its code was not at fault. This delay and lack of a clear guarantee led to widespread user anxiety, triggering a bank run-like scenario where users withdrew funds or borrowed aggressively from other pools, causing liquidity shortages. Meanwhile, Aave’s competitor Spark—a fork of Aave’s own code—has benefited significantly. Having removed support for rsETH months earlier, Spark avoided any losses from the incident and has since seen its TVL grow by nearly $2 billion, attracting major deposits such as over $1.24 billion from Justin Sun. Spark has actively capitalized on the situation, publicly criticizing Aave’s security reputation. Although Aave’s founder Stani eventually announced a relief plan named "DeFi United" with several partners and a personal donation, the damage to user trust and capital outflows may be irreversible. The article concludes that Aave is losing its throne in DeFi lending to aggressive competitors like Spark, Morpho, and Jupiter Lend.
